Nextel’s confidence in its service was reiterated during the recent Cellular Telecommunications & Internet Association show in Atlanta earlier this year when Nextel President and Chief Executive Officer Tim Donahue questioned whether there really was any competition for the carrier’s iDEN-based service. Similar to its Vision data service, Sprint PCS provides new customers with two free months of Ready Link service, after which they can continue to use the offering for a monthly charge. Sprint PCS also said it does not break out subscriber results for its Ready Link service, but did report that 4 percent of its gross customer additions during the first quarter were using the service, which would translate into roughly 72,000 customers. UBS Warburg noted that in a meeting with Verizon Wireless late last year, the carrier indicated that a little more than half of its customers who use its Push to Talk service were new to the technology while the other half were previous PTT users. Verizon Wireless said it does not release subscriber results for its Push to Talk offering, citing competitive concerns, though the carrier did report at the end of third-quarter 2003, it had signed up more than 100,000 subscribers to its service. Those results exclude Nextel affiliate Nextel Partners Inc., which has reported similar usage levels from its 1.3 million subscriber base.īy comparison, only Alltel, which launched its Touch2Talk walkie-talkie service earlier this year, actually reported recent PTT subscriber results, noting it had signed up approximately 50,000 users to its service by the end of the first quarter. About 90 percent of its customer base uses the walkie-talkie service to some extent, representing 12 million active PTT customers. Nextel reported more than 13.3 million total customers all owning handsets with PTT capabilities. continues to dominate the walkie-talkie space and is not expected to relinquish that lead for some time, despite recent attempts by Verizon Wireless, Sprint PCS and Alltel Corp. There is nothing that can really go wrong with them except the springs may weaken over yeasr of use and the guide post sometimes needed re-alighning and tightening the screws. They were supplied as you see in the picture but many customers built their own little boxes to hold them into about the size of a shoe box, however they worked just as well without. There's a reservoir to hold a plastic melting fluid known as 'Perc' which has a felt pad constantly soaked in fluid which lightly covers the exact labelling area on the cassette plastic side and softly melts the plastic for a few seconds in which time the operator pushes down on one column holding the paper labels which the top label neatly affixes to the shell. There's 2 x spring loaded columns holding paper labels, printed for A and B sides of the cassette. They were an absolute 'must have' for every small/medium sized cassette duplication company. When these little hand labelling jigs were first introduced (perhaps early 1980s possibly earlier) they increased cassette labelling time x 4 compared to hand labelling with sticky labels. The flexibility will also make it easier for you to find jobs, assuming that you're able to sell your generalism as an advantage instead of a disadvantage. You won't be as good as someone who specializes in that particular language or framework, but you'll be good enough to get a job and do reasonably well at it. If you choose to be a generalist, then you'll be able to more easily pick up new languages and work in alien frameworks, because everything you look at will be similar to something else you already understand. That is, decide whether you want to learn the principles of programming, and apply those to multiple languages, or whether you want to learn a language, and specialize in it.
